China Geely Ec7 2014 Andriod System Double DIN DVD Player with Built-in WiFi Bt Radio TPMS Rearview Camera, Find details about China Car Navigation, Car DVD Player from Geely Ec7 2014 Andriod System Double DIN DVD Player with Built-in WiFi Bt Radio TPMS Rearview Camera